Should I major in Psychology? – What can I do with a Psychology Major

A ‘Major’ is a specific degree that gives you specialization in the field of study. Psychology major is one of the most popular majors students pursue in their higher education worldwide. Earning a Major in Psychology will award you the degree of Bachelor of Arts in Psychology.

It is important that students wishing to major in Psychology must evaluate their core skills of working effectively with a diverse range of people and understanding their issues from a variety of perspectives. The field of Psychology focuses on human and animal behavior and the mental processes behind it. It is an applied field that makes use of theoretical knowledge in practical settings for the benefit of mankind. A student should consider majoring in psychology only if s/he is curious about the patterns of human behavior and thinking and emotions behind those patterns.

What is psychology major? – Psychology major requirements

A student entering in a college or university after completing the high school is titled as studying at undergraduate level, the one studying in pursuit of a bachelor’s degree. Earning a bachelor’s degree requires about four years of higher education. psychology major salaryIn the first two years of undergraduate studies, the prerequisite courses meant to build a foundation for higher education are taught. This includes literature, general knowledge, arts, social science, science etc. On completion of two-years of study, a student earns Associate transfer degree to do a Major in a specific field. For this, a certain number of credit grades and grade point average are needed that fulfills the basic requirement of the major of your choice. In general, someone interested in pursuing psychology facts should not have a grade less than ‘C’ in introductory courses.

Major areas of psychology – psychology major description of electives

As a major psychology student, you have to adhere to it’s requirements. You are required to study various elective courses that may vary depending upon the institution, psychology colleges or a university that you have chosen. In general, the psychology major requirements is to study a course on Introductory Psychology, Research Methods and Statistical methods in Psychology. Besides, elective courses are to be chosen from a list of courses offered by the department of a university or school psychology programs. Some of the discipline-specific elective courses offered by various universities and college for psychology are listed below:

Learning and PerceptionMemoryCognition
Counseling psychologyUnderstanding Psychological DisordersLife Span Development
Physiological PsychologyClinical NeuropsychologyQuantitative Research methods in Psychology
Applied PsychologySocial PsychologyCognitive Neuroscience
Language and BrainPsychology of Individual DifferencesOrganizational Behavior
Community PsychologyMedia and AdvertisingExperimental Psychology

Psychology major jobs – psychology major careers

Although a major in psychology does not make you a licensed psychologist who is authorized to work professionally in clinical, organizational, academia and other settings, it does make one ready to take up lot of entry-level positions in various fields. Some of these include counselor, mental health program officer, social worker, well-being clinician, rehabilitation counselor, school social worker, correction officer, behavioral analyst, child care specialist, market research analyst, applied statistician, public relation officer and many others. Thus, the avenues to various career fields are wide open after pursuing psychology major programs. Completing major, one can also choose to join a graduate school to become a practicing licensed psychologist, to become consultant, researcher, university professor, clinician or a counselor. The job market is also open to enter in the fields of law, business, social work or research. In short, the field makes you practically ready for the employ-ability, the reason that makes this subject most popular choice among the college students.

What else to do with a psychology major

Moreover, if someone wants to pursue higher studies post their major, they may suitably go for masters (MA in psychology). The choice and expertise ranges widely from forensic psychology graduate programs or forensic psychology masters programs offered by forensic psychology schools, business psychology, child psychology, occupational psychology, criminal psychology, counseling psychology, sports psychology, health psychology programs, clinical psychology and various types of psychology degrees by specific psychology schools.
